Governor makes 21 judicial appointments in December
Judge Katherine Miller of Daytona Beach to serve as judge on the Seventh Judicial Circuit Court Judge Miller has served as a county court judge for Volusia County since 2023. Previously, she worked at Wright & Casey. She earned her bachelor’s degree from Vanderbilt University and her juris doctor from Florida Coastal School of Law. […]
Sen. Leek files ‘AI Bill of Rights’ ahead of 2026 session
Rep. Tom Leek A Volusia County lawmaker is proposing a sweeping “AI Bill of Rights,” that would protect consumers and parents, and, among other things, give Floridians the right to sue for unauthorized use of their name, image, or likeness. Republican Sen. Tom Leek, corporate counsel for an Ormond Beach insurance firm, filed SB 482 […]
